Find Trusted Cardiac Hospitals

Compare heart hospitals by city and services โ€” all in one place.

Explore Hospitals

Top 10 Identity & Access Management (IAM): Features, Pros, Cons & Comparison

Introduction

Identity & Access Management (IAM) is a foundational pillar of modern cybersecurity. At its core, IAM ensures that the right people have the right access to the right systems at the right time โ€” and for the right reasons. As organizations move toward cloud services, remote work, APIs, and third-party integrations, managing identities securely has become both more critical and more complex.

IAM tools control how users, applications, devices, and services authenticate and what resources they can access. From employee logins and privileged admin access to customer portals and machine-to-machine communication, IAM systems protect sensitive data while enabling productivity.

Why IAM is important:

  • Prevents unauthorized access and data breaches
  • Enforces least-privilege access
  • Supports regulatory compliance
  • Improves user experience with single sign-on (SSO)
  • Enables scalable identity management across cloud and hybrid environments

Common real-world use cases include:

  • Employee access to internal applications
  • Customer authentication for SaaS platforms
  • Secure API and service accounts
  • Privileged access management (PAM)
  • Identity governance and lifecycle management

When evaluating IAM tools, buyers should consider:

  • Authentication methods (SSO, MFA, passwordless)
  • Identity lifecycle automation
  • Integration with existing apps and infrastructure
  • Security standards and compliance coverage
  • Scalability and performance
  • Administrative complexity and usability

Best for:
IAM tools are ideal for IT teams, security leaders, DevOps teams, SaaS companies, regulated industries, and enterprises managing many users, applications, or access rules.

Not ideal for:
Very small teams with a single application and minimal security needs may find full IAM platforms overly complex. In such cases, simpler authentication services or built-in access controls may be sufficient.


Top 10 Identity & Access Management (IAM) Tools


1 โ€” Okta

Short description:
A leading cloud-native IAM platform designed for workforce and customer identity management with enterprise-grade scalability.

Key features:

  • Single sign-on (SSO) across thousands of applications
  • Multi-factor authentication (MFA) and adaptive access
  • Universal directory for centralized identity management
  • Lifecycle management and automated provisioning
  • API access management
  • Passwordless authentication options

Pros:

  • Extremely broad integration ecosystem
  • Mature, enterprise-ready security features
  • Strong reliability and uptime record

Cons:

  • Pricing can escalate quickly at scale
  • Admin interface may feel complex for beginners

Security & compliance:
SSO, MFA, encryption, audit logs, SOC 2, ISO 27001, GDPR, HIPAA

Support & community:
Excellent documentation, enterprise support plans, large user community


2 โ€” Microsoft Entra ID (Azure AD)

Short description:
Microsoftโ€™s IAM solution tightly integrated with Microsoft 365, Azure, and enterprise Windows environments.

Key features:

  • SSO for Microsoft and third-party apps
  • Conditional access policies
  • Built-in MFA and passwordless login
  • Hybrid identity support (on-prem + cloud)
  • Privileged Identity Management (PIM)
  • Identity protection with risk scoring

Pros:

  • Seamless integration with Microsoft ecosystem
  • Strong security analytics
  • Cost-effective for existing Microsoft customers

Cons:

  • Best experience limited to Microsoft environments
  • Advanced features require premium licenses

Security & compliance:
SSO, MFA, audit logs, SOC 2, ISO, GDPR, HIPAA

Support & community:
Extensive documentation, global enterprise support, large community


3 โ€” Ping Identity

Short description:
A flexible IAM platform focused on large enterprises with complex authentication and federation needs.

Key features:

  • SSO and federated identity
  • Strong MFA and adaptive authentication
  • API security and access management
  • Identity orchestration workflows
  • On-prem and cloud deployment options

Pros:

  • Highly customizable authentication flows
  • Strong federation and standards support
  • Ideal for hybrid environments

Cons:

  • Steeper learning curve
  • Higher implementation effort

Security & compliance:
SSO, MFA, encryption, audit logs, SOC 2, ISO

Support & community:
Enterprise-grade support, good documentation, smaller community than Okta


4 โ€” Auth0

Short description:
A developer-friendly IAM platform designed primarily for customer identity and application authentication.

Key features:

  • Secure authentication APIs
  • Social and enterprise identity federation
  • Passwordless login support
  • Customizable login experiences
  • Token-based access control (OAuth, OIDC)

Pros:

  • Excellent for developers and SaaS apps
  • Fast implementation
  • Highly customizable authentication flows

Cons:

  • Pricing grows with active users
  • Limited workforce IAM features

Security & compliance:
SSO, encryption, audit logs, GDPR, SOC 2

Support & community:
Strong documentation, active developer community, enterprise support tiers


#5 โ€” OneLogin

Short description:
A balanced IAM solution offering SSO, MFA, and lifecycle management for mid-market and enterprise users.

Key features:

  • Single sign-on (SSO)
  • Smart MFA and adaptive authentication
  • User lifecycle management
  • Directory integrations
  • Access policies and reporting

Pros:

  • Easier setup than many enterprise tools
  • Competitive pricing
  • Clean admin interface

Cons:

  • Smaller integration catalog
  • Limited advanced analytics

Security & compliance:
SSO, MFA, audit logs, SOC 2, GDPR

Support & community:
Good documentation, responsive support, moderate community size


6 โ€” CyberArk Identity

Short description:
An IAM solution with strong emphasis on privileged access and enterprise-grade security controls.

Key features:

  • Workforce IAM and PAM integration
  • Secure SSO and MFA
  • Adaptive risk-based access
  • Privileged session monitoring
  • Directory and cloud integrations

Pros:

  • Industry-leading privileged access controls
  • Strong compliance posture
  • Ideal for high-risk environments

Cons:

  • Higher cost
  • Heavier deployment complexity

Security & compliance:
SSO, MFA, encryption, audit logs, SOC 2, ISO, GDPR

Support & community:
Enterprise support, strong security documentation, niche community


7 โ€” ForgeRock

Short description:
An enterprise IAM platform focused on large-scale digital identity and customer journeys.

Key features:

  • Identity lifecycle management
  • Access management and SSO
  • Customer IAM (CIAM)
  • Identity analytics
  • Highly configurable workflows

Pros:

  • Extremely scalable
  • Strong customer identity capabilities
  • Flexible deployment options

Cons:

  • Complex implementation
  • Requires skilled IAM teams

Security & compliance:
SSO, encryption, audit logs, SOC 2, ISO

Support & community:
Enterprise support, detailed documentation, limited open community


8 โ€” JumpCloud

Short description:
A cloud-based directory and IAM platform aimed at SMBs and IT teams managing distributed users.

Key features:

  • Cloud directory services
  • SSO and MFA
  • Device management integration
  • Cross-platform support (Windows, macOS, Linux)
  • User lifecycle automation

Pros:

  • Ideal for remote-first teams
  • Simple administration
  • Competitive pricing

Cons:

  • Less suited for very large enterprises
  • Fewer advanced identity governance features

Security & compliance:
SSO, MFA, encryption, SOC 2

Support & community:
Good onboarding, responsive support, growing community


9 โ€” Keycloak

Short description:
An open-source IAM platform popular with developers and organizations seeking full control over identity infrastructure.

Key features:

  • Open-source and self-hosted
  • SSO, MFA, and identity federation
  • OAuth, OpenID Connect, SAML support
  • Custom themes and flows
  • User and role management

Pros:

  • No licensing costs
  • Highly customizable
  • Strong standards compliance

Cons:

  • Requires infrastructure and maintenance
  • Limited official support

Security & compliance:
SSO, encryption, audit logs (varies by deployment)

Support & community:
Strong open-source community, extensive documentation


10 โ€” IBM Security Verify

Short description:
An enterprise IAM solution combining identity, access management, and risk-based authentication.

Key features:

  • SSO and MFA
  • Risk-based authentication
  • Identity governance
  • API access control
  • Cloud and hybrid support

Pros:

  • Strong analytics and risk scoring
  • Enterprise-ready compliance
  • Integrates well with IBM ecosystem

Cons:

  • Less intuitive UI
  • Higher learning curve

Security & compliance:
SSO, MFA, audit logs, SOC 2, ISO, GDPR

Support & community:
Enterprise support, detailed documentation, smaller community


Comparison Table

Tool NameBest ForPlatform(s) SupportedStandout FeatureRating
OktaLarge enterprisesCloudLargest integration ecosystemN/A
Microsoft Entra IDMicrosoft-centric orgsCloud / HybridNative Microsoft integrationN/A
Ping IdentityComplex enterprisesCloud / On-premFederation flexibilityN/A
Auth0SaaS & developersCloudDeveloper-friendly APIsN/A
OneLoginMid-marketCloudEase of useN/A
CyberArk IdentityHigh-security orgsCloud / HybridPrivileged access focusN/A
ForgeRockLarge CIAM deploymentsCloud / On-premScalabilityN/A
JumpCloudSMB & IT teamsCloudCloud directoryN/A
KeycloakDev-centric teamsSelf-hostedOpen-source controlN/A
IBM Security VerifyRegulated enterprisesCloud / HybridRisk-based accessN/A

Evaluation & Scoring of Identity & Access Management (IAM)

CriteriaWeightKey Considerations
Core features25%SSO, MFA, lifecycle management
Ease of use15%Admin UI, onboarding
Integrations & ecosystem15%App and API integrations
Security & compliance10%Standards and certifications
Performance & reliability10%Uptime, latency
Support & community10%Documentation and help
Price / value15%Cost vs features

Which Identity & Access Management (IAM) Tool Is Right for You?

  • Solo users or small teams: Lightweight IAM or built-in app authentication may suffice
  • SMBs: JumpCloud, OneLogin offer simplicity and value
  • Mid-market: Okta, Auth0, Microsoft Entra ID
  • Enterprise: Okta, Ping Identity, ForgeRock, CyberArk

Budget-conscious: Open-source tools like Keycloak
Premium security: CyberArk, Ping Identity
Ease of use: OneLogin, JumpCloud
Deep integrations: Okta, Microsoft Entra ID


Frequently Asked Questions (FAQs)

1. What is IAM in simple terms?
IAM manages who can access systems and what they are allowed to do.

2. Is IAM only for large enterprises?
No, SMBs and startups also benefit from IAM for security and scalability.

3. Whatโ€™s the difference between IAM and PAM?
IAM manages general identities; PAM focuses on privileged accounts.

4. Do IAM tools support cloud environments?
Most modern IAM tools are cloud-native or hybrid-ready.

5. Is MFA mandatory for IAM?
While not mandatory, MFA is strongly recommended for security.

6. Can IAM tools replace passwords?
Many support passwordless authentication options.

7. How long does IAM implementation take?
It ranges from days for simple setups to months for complex enterprises.

8. Are open-source IAM tools secure?
Yes, when properly configured and maintained.

9. What are common IAM mistakes?
Over-privileged access, poor role design, and lack of monitoring.

10. How do IAM tools help with compliance?
They provide audit logs, access controls, and reporting features.


Conclusion

Identity & Access Management is no longer optional โ€” it is a core security requirement for modern organizations. The right IAM tool protects sensitive data, improves user experience, and enables secure growth across cloud, hybrid, and remote environments.

There is no single โ€œbestโ€ IAM platform for everyone. The ideal choice depends on organization size, technical maturity, security requirements, budget, and integration needs. By focusing on core capabilities, usability, compliance, and long-term scalability, organizations can confidently select an IAM solution that aligns with their goals.

Find Trusted Cardiac Hospitals

Compare heart hospitals by city and services โ€” all in one place.

Explore Hospitals
Subscribe
Notify of
guest
0 Comments
Newest
Oldest Most Voted
Inline Feedbacks
View all comments

Certification Courses

DevOpsSchool has introduced a series of professional certification courses designed to enhance your skills and expertise in cutting-edge technologies and methodologies. Whether you are aiming to excel in development, security, or operations, these certifications provide a comprehensive learning experience. Explore the following programs:

DevOps Certification, SRE Certification, and DevSecOps Certification by DevOpsSchool

Explore our DevOps Certification, SRE Certification, and DevSecOps Certification programs at DevOpsSchool. Gain the expertise needed to excel in your career with hands-on training and globally recognized certifications.

0
Would love your thoughts, please comment.x
()
x